Produktinformationen "The Open Air"
Escape the confines of city life and immerse yourself in the beauty of the English countryside with Richard Jefferies' "The Open Air." This collection of essays offers a timeless exploration of nature, rural life, and the simple joys found beyond the bustle of London. Jefferies' keen observations transform ordinary landscapes into vivid tapestries of sights, sounds, and scents. His lyrical prose celebrates the changing seasons, the habits of wildlife, and the enduring connection between humanity and the natural world. From detailed descriptions of flora and fauna to reflections on the peace and solitude found in nature, "The Open Air" invites readers to slow down, appreciate the world around them, and discover the restorative power of the open air. Whether you are an avid nature enthusiast or simply seeking a respite from the everyday, these essays provide a captivating journey into the heart of the English countryside.
